If you are prepared for an attack, in particular what to look for, then you will be able to deal with it better. Chest pains and problems breathing are symptoms that panic attack sufferers complain of. You may also suffer dizziness leading to a feeling of panic, a racing heart combined with tingling sensations, obsessive worries and unwanted thoughts, and a feeling of overwhelming fear that something awful is going to happen. The fear cycle feeds itself increasing the effect of the panic attack on the victim.

The feeling of chest pain merely makes the situation worse and increases the fear leading to full scale panic attack. The doctor uses the frequency and intensity of the attacks to decide what medication he will use.

The fear that you no longer have a grasp on what's real is a psychological symptom which often accompanies the physical ones. If you experience these symptoms then you should seek out the help of your doctor.
